Orienteering race 1:07:56 [4] *** 6.35 km (10:42 / km) +220m 9:07 / km
spiked:11/14c shoes: Jalas O shoes

A little sore from the day before but didn't expect that to bother me once I got moving. Loved the open woods at the begining and then again later on. Slow going in some of the rocky parts and the mountain laurel parts but overall much faster pace than yesterday. A couple of minor bobbles but again no big mistakes. Managed to overcome deficit to Bob Bullions from day 1 and beat him by a couple of minutes.

Saturday Apr 8, 2006 #

Orienteering race 50:58 [4] **** 3.59 km (14:12 / km) +105m 12:23 / km
spiked:11/16c shoes: Jalas O shoes

Spring Rock Festival. Day 1 Green X course."Short". Weather was chilly but no rain. Since it was my first meet in a long time decided to play it safe and slow for the most part. Probably spent more time than necessary stopped and looking at the map but was afraid of taking chances and risking a big mistake. The plan worked and I was happy with my result even though it was slower than one might wish. No bad physical consequences and could still run at end.

Orienteering race 20:26 [4] *** 2.16 km (9:28 / km) +105m 7:37 / km
spiked:7/9c shoes: Jalas O shoes

Leg C of the sprint relay, run as the first leg. The hordes had pretty much scattered by the second control. Map scale of 1:5000 had me overrun one of the controls near the end (#8). Had to walk up the hills but that didn't surprise me. Followed Mark Dominie to #4 and then didn't see him again until #8 when he appeared behind me. Managed a decent sprint to the finish.
